The First one. Powermax 2031 is the 444225 cam that's for 1.7rr and the 2030 is 444221 that's a similar grind but for 1.6rr. I'm happy with the 2031 and my AFR 165's, it sounds decent, runs really way and makes good power. I've yet to run it at the track actually shifting where I should for best power. It's certainly not a monster cam by any means, but it gets the job done for under $200.

Almost none. 1.72 is the same as 1.7 pretty much(it'll make a few thousandths difference in lift, not enough to matter). And yeah, I drive mine every day, it's a very streetable cam with plenty of bottom end and a crapload of midrange. It drives really well.
